Dont worry about fund brand names, thats not whats important. Its the goal or stratgy of the fund that matters first. Do you want to invest in US Stocks, what types? Large growth, small ? Mid? Value? How about internaltional? Bonds? You should have a diversified portfolio based on your goals and time when you'll need the $. 30 yr olds should be investing differently than 60 yr olds.
After you determine the statagies you want, next consider brands that offer those strategies and then look at the fees. Thats where you get hit. I am a fan of index funds, those track an index. like the SP500, thus they are not actively managed so you dont have to pay portfolio managers $$$$$ to manage your funds.
